2024-06-03 15:23:03 +08:00
|
|
|
|
2023-10-11 18:24:52 +08:00
|
|
|
import 'package:get/get.dart';
|
|
|
|
|
import 'package:image_picker/image_picker.dart';
|
|
|
|
|
import 'package:star_lock/mine/minePersonInfo/minePersonInfoPage/minePersonInfo_entity.dart';
|
|
|
|
|
|
|
|
|
|
class MinePersonInfoState {
|
2024-06-03 15:23:03 +08:00
|
|
|
final Rx<MinePersonInfoData> mineInfoData = MinePersonInfoData().obs;
|
|
|
|
|
final RxString headUrl = ''.obs;
|
2023-10-11 18:24:52 +08:00
|
|
|
|
2024-06-03 15:23:03 +08:00
|
|
|
RxString typeStr = '2'.obs; //2:上传头像
|
2023-10-11 18:24:52 +08:00
|
|
|
|
|
|
|
|
// ImagePicker获取内容后返回的对象是XFile
|
|
|
|
|
XFile? image;
|
|
|
|
|
List<XFile>? imageList;
|
|
|
|
|
// 使用ImagePicker前必须先实例化
|
|
|
|
|
final ImagePicker imagePicker = ImagePicker();
|
2024-03-22 13:51:30 +08:00
|
|
|
|
2024-06-03 15:23:03 +08:00
|
|
|
RxBool hasPhotoPermission = false.obs; //是否有相册权限
|
|
|
|
|
RxBool hasCameraPermission = false.obs; //是否有相机权限
|
2024-04-10 13:36:00 +08:00
|
|
|
|
|
|
|
|
|
2023-10-11 18:24:52 +08:00
|
|
|
}
|